【後悔しない】プログラミング学習でつまずいたときの対策7選:Javaエンジニア30人からの激励メッセージ
Summary
TLDRこのビデオでは、プログラミング学習で困難に直面した際の対処法7つを紹介しています。技術的な問題やメンタル面でのつまずきに対処するための具体的なアドバイスが提供されています。ネット検索や質問サービスの利用、時間を置くこと、できることへの目を向ける、モチベーション維持の工夫、勉強の負担を減らす方法、勉強仲間を見つけるなど、多様な対策が提案されています。これらの方法を試すことで、プログラミング学習を継続し、技術習得を目指す初心者や経験者に共通の課題を乗り越えていく手助けになります。
Takeaways
- 😀 プログラミング学習でつまずいた時の対策として、ネットで調べることが有効です。YouTubeやGoogleなどで情報を収集しましょう。
- 🤔 わからないことがある場合は、質問をすることも重要です。オンラインの質問サービスや専門家に相談して解決策を見つけましょう。
- 🕒 問題に取り扱う時間を置くことも有効な対策です。一時的に問題を離れてリフレッシュすることが頭の整理に役立ちます。
- 🎵 メンタル面でのつまずきに対処するために、音楽を聴くなどのリラックス方法を取り入れることで頭を休めることができます。
- 👍 できることや達成できたことに目を向けることで、自信を持ち続けることができます。小さな進歩も自分自身を褒めて励ましましょう。
- 🌟 モチベーションを保つためには、自分の目標や理想像をイメージし、ポジティブな姿勢を維持することが大切です。
- 📚 学習の負担を減らすために、ツールや環境を整えることが有効です。初心者には開発環境の設定が難しい場合もあります。
- 🤝 学習仲間を見つけることで、モチベーションを維持し、互いに励まし合いながら学習を進めることができます。
- 💪 論理的思考力があれば、才能やセンスに関係なく技術を習得できると、研修の経験から学んだ教訓です。
- 🚀 学習モチベーションを高めるためには、自分が無理かもしれないと諦めるのではなく、自分にできると信じることから始めることが重要です。
Q & A
プログラミング学習でつまずいた時に最初にすべきことは何ですか?
-最初にすべきことはネットで調べることです。YouTubeなどの動画を見る、Googleで検索する、または公式ドキュメントを読むなどの方法があります。
プログラミング学習で困った時に誰に質問すれば良いですか?
-プログラマーの友人やネットスクールの講師、Twitterなどでの質問ツイート、または質問サービスを利用するなどの方法があります。
わからないことを放置してから再チャレンジするというアプローチは有効ですか?
-有効です。時間が経てば新たな視点やアイデアが湧きやすくなるため、一度他のことをしてから再チャレンジすると良いでしょう。
プログラミング学習でつまずいた時にメンタル面でどう乗り越えれば良いですか?
-できることに目を向ける、モチベーションを保つ工夫をする、勉強の負担を減らすなどの方法があります。
プログラミング学習でつまずいた時に他の勉強を一時離れると良い理由は何ですか?
-頭がショットしてる可能性が高いため、一時離れて有酸素を押してリフレッシュすることが有効です。
プログラミング学習でつまずいた時に同じ本や問題を何度も繰り返すことの効果は何ですか?
-少しずつ理解が深まり、前回わからなかったところが理解できるようになっていく効果があります。
プログラミング学習でつまずいた時に自分自身を褒めるべきなのはなぜですか?
-チャレンジしているだけでもすごいことであり、少しずつできるようになっていることを褒めることで自己肯定感が上がり、モチベーションが保たれます。
プログラミング学習でつまずいた時にモチベーションを保つために目標を意識することの重要性は何ですか?
-目標を意識することで、諦めずに続けることができ、モチベーションを保ちやすくなります。
プログラミング学習でつまずいた時に勉強仲間を見つける方法には何がありますか?
-コミュニティで同じ勉強をしている人を探す、オンラインの質問サービスを利用するなどの方法があります。
プログラミング学習でつまずいた時になぜ論理的思考力を身につけることが重要ですか?
-論理的思考力を身につけることで、才能に関係なく技術を習得できるためです。
プログラミング学習でつまずいた時に無理矢理にでも自信を持つことの効果は何ですか?
-自信を持つことで、伸びる可能性を広げ、自己制限を超えることができる効果があります。
Outlines
😀 プログラミング学習における技術的・メンタル的対策
この段落では、プログラミング学習で技術的にもメンタル的にもつまずいた時の対策が7つ紹介されています。技術的な問題に対してはネット検索、動画の参照、APIドキュメントの閲覧、質問サービスの利用などが提案されています。一方、メンタル的な問題については、焦らず時間を置くことや、運動や音楽を通じてリフレッシュすることが有効だとか、わからないことリストを作り定期的に確認することで理解を深める方法が紹介されています。
😉 メンタル面でのつまずきを乗り越える方法
プログラミング学習でメンタルにつまずいた時の対策として、できることに目を向けることやモチベーションを保つ工夫が紹介されています。具体的には、自分が達成できたことを褒める、目標を意識することで諦めずに続ける、ポジティブな情報に触れることでモチベーションを維持するなどの方法があります。また、勉強の負担を減らす方法として、ツールの使い方を学ぶ代わりに他人のコードを観察する方法も提案されています。
🤔 プログラミング学習におけるコミュニケーションの重要性
最後の段落では、プログラミング学習でつまずいた時の対策として、勉強仲間を見つけるという方法が強調されています。コミュニティで同じ目標を持つ人を見つけることで励まし合い、モチベーションを保つことができます。また、センスや才能ではなく論理的思考力がプログラミング学習において重要な要素であるとされ、文系出身者でも技術的なスキルを習得できるとエールされています。
Mindmap
Keywords
💡プログラミング学習
💡つまずく
💡ネットで調べる
💡質問する
💡時間を置く
💡できることに目を向ける
💡モチベーション
💡勉強の負担を減らす
💡勉強仲間を見つける
💡論理的思考力
Highlights
プログラミング学習でつまずいた時の対策7選を紹介。
技術的、メンタル的なつまずきに対する経験者のアドバイス。
ネットで調べる、YouTubeやGoogleでの検索を例に挙げ。
ドキュメントを読む、APIドキュメントの活用方法。
質問する、テラテールなどのサイトで無料で質問を投げる方法。
プログラマーの友人に根掘り葉掘り聞くアプローチ。
時間を置く、何日か放置して再チャレンジの方法。
運動や音楽を通じて頭を休めるアプローチ。
できることに目を向ける、自分の成長を褒めるポイント。
モチベーションを保つための予防策の重要性。
目標を意識することで諦めない、逃げない姿勢の大切さ。
勉強の負担を減らす、ツールの使いやすさを高める方法。
勉強仲間を見つける、コミュニティでのサポートの利点。
論理的思考力がプログラミング学習に欠かせない要素。
文系出身者も技術的に上回ることが可能であるというメッセージ。
無理矢理でも胸を張って始めることが重要。
プログラミング学習でつまずいた時の対策7選を参考に、これからも頑張ろうという励ましの言葉。
Transcripts
はいこんにちはー今回のテーマはJava
経験者に聞いたプログラミング学習で
つまずいた時の対策7選です
プログラミングの勉強しているとどうして
もつまずいちゃう時ってありますよねあー
これわからないどうしよう」って技術的に
つまずく時もあればあーなんかやる気出
ないなーってメンタル的に嫌になっちゃう
時もあると思いますそこでジャワ経験者の
方たちに今までプログラミング学習で
つまずいた時にどうやって乗り越えてきた
かというのを聞かせてもらいました今回は
その結果をプログラミング学習でつまずい
た時の対策7選として紹介しますきっと皆
さんプログラミングの勉強を始めたという
ことは何かしらの実現したいことこうなり
たいなっていう思いがあるんだと思います
その思いを実現するためにもぜひこの動画
見ていってくださいそれでは早速本編に
入りましょう
[音楽]
新しいことを勉強するとどうしてもわから
ないことって出てくるんですよねじゃあ
わからないことがあった時にどうするかと
いうことで前半は技術面のつまずきについ
て話していきます
プログラミング学習でつまずいた時の対策
一つ目は
ネットで調べるです
具体的な方法としてはこちらチビさんから
YouTubeASKAさんはいろんな
動画を見る
ぺたんさんからはJavaなんとかという
形でYouTube検索をするこのなんと
かの部分にはわからないコードを入れると
いうことですねそしてNさんからも
セカチャン動画で確認またはワード検索を
するというメッセージ頂きましたこのよう
にYouTubeを使って調べてもらっ
たり他にはこちらの龍馬さんからの
メッセージドキュメントを読み込む本を
読む小さくアプリを作成して動かしてみる
ということですね特に最初のドキュメント
については僕もJavaのプログラミング
でわからないときにはよくこの公式の
APIドキュメントこれしょっちゅう見
ますね僕自身はこれを見て解決している
ケースが結構多いです他の方法としては
こちらタンさんGoogleで調べたり人
に質問したりまたアニーさんからも
ひたすらググるYouTubeで英語で
調べて英語の動画でも自動字幕をつけて
頑張っ
理解してみる本当に何をしても解決でき
なかったら
質問サービスなどを利用するという
メッセージをいただきましたこのググると
いうのも定番の調べ方ですよねそして今の
2人のメッセージにもありましたが続いて
プログラミング学習でつまずいた時の対策
2つ目が
質問するということですさっき
質問サービスを利用するというメッセージ
もありましたが
具体的なサービスを上げてくれたのが
こちらの
任務予算のメッセージですテラテールなど
で質問するそしてアンポンタンさんからも
つまずいた際にはテラテールなど無料
サイトで質問していました現場に出た際に
も質問の仕方はとても大事になってくる
ため相手に分かりやすく
端的に物事を伝える練習にもなるためそう
いうサイトを使うのはおすすめかと思い
ますということで
具体的なサービス名も載せてくれて
ありがとうございましたテラテールという
のはこちらのウェブサイトで
プログラミング関連の質問を無料でする
ことができるというサービスですね
興味がある人はぜひ後で見てみてください
そして他の質問方法としてはこちら
ぼっちさんからいただいたメッセージです
プログラマーの友人に質問自分が
引っかかっている点を根掘り葉掘り聞け
ました知り合いに詳しい人がいるとこう
やった気兼ねなく聞けるのですごい
ありがたいですねそれからTK
9559903
ネットスクールの講師への質問
Twitterでの質問ツイートという
ことで
身近には聞ける人がいないっていう人は
こうやってTwitterで聞いてみ
るっていうのもありですよねただこのような
方法をとってもそれでもわからない時結構
多かったのが次ですプログラミング学習で
つまずいた時の対策3つ目が時間を置くと
いうものですね頂いたメッセージ紹介する
とトレイルさん自分で調べるまとめサイト
を見る動画を見るそれでもダメなら何日か
放置して再トライM00Nさんからは
一日中寝かしてから解くゆうたろうさん
からも思い切って他の勉強するかっこ一度
離れるのも良いのかなということで
メッセージありがとうございますまた変態
先生さんからもつまずいている時は頭が
ショートしてる可能性が高いので5分
ぐらい有酸素を押して好きな曲を1曲聞い
てから再開しますというメッセージ
いただきました勉強してる時って
五感のうちの資格を使うことが多いので
こうやって運動したり好きな曲を聴いたり
して
四角以外の感覚を刺激するというのが頭を
休めるには効果的かなと思いますそして
これは資格試験の勉強でも同じことが
言えるようですね本さんから頂いた
メッセージが少し考えても理解できない
ところは一度諦めて次に行くこと同じ本や
問題を何度も解くことで少しずつ理解が
深まり前回わからなかったところが
理解できるようになっていきますこれは僕
も本当にその通りだなと思います最初見た
時は理解できない内容でも他の分野を理解
した後に戻ってくることで実は簡単に理解
できちゃうってこともよくあるんですよね
実際僕が資格試験の勉強するときは
わからないことリストというものを作って
おいてそれを週に1回確認するというよう
なことをよくやります今の自分でわから
ないけどきっと将来の自分ならわかる
だろうというようなイメージですねただ
勉強しててわからないことがたまっていく
とちょっとメンタル的きつくなっていく
部分もありますそこで続いてメンタル面で
つまずいてしまった時の乗り越え方これを
4つ紹介していきます
プログラミング学習でつまずいた時の対策
4つ目はできることに目を向けるという
ことですまずはこちら変態先生さんからの
コメントでJavaはコードが上がった
らしくて難しいまずチャレンジできるだけ
でもすごいことだから自分を褒めてあげて
欲しいですこれ本当その通りだなと思い
ますさらにあきらさん
理解できるのは全体の中の少しでいいと
いうことを意識しながら自分の成長を褒め
ておだてまくります笑い問題集の1周目は
解説を読んでも絶望的にわからないし黒本
は解説の文章が多くて
読む気すらなくします2周目はスレッドと
いうワードが出ると
並列処理の話をしているというのが分かっ
ただけで自分の成長を褒め称えます少しの
理解を積み重ねるとわからなかった解説が
少しずつ解読できるようになり嬉しくなっ
てきますとにかく自分が勉強家にならない
ように
環境を整え
成長を意識させいつか理解できるから
大丈夫と自分を安心させるようにしてい
ますこれも本当その通りだなと感じました
特に試験勉強なんかしてるとあれができ
ないとか時間が足りないってどうしても
ないものに意識が行きやすくてそうすると
勉強が嫌になっちゃうんですよねでも本当
はチャレンジしてるだけでもすごいこと
ですし少しずつでもできるようになってい
るっていう自分を褒めてあげるのが大切だ
なって思います続いて車さんからの
コメントです
挫折しそうな時は
途中甘いものを食べて
息抜きなんかもしましたまず
技術書やネットの記事を読み込みます自分
でコードを書くこともいいですが人が書い
たコードを理解して学習することも大切
でした最初からつまずかずに学習できる人
なんてそう多くはありませんなので
諦めたり自分は無理だとは思わずに上記の
ことを大切にすれば変わるかもしれません
ということで
温かいメッセージありがとうございます
そもそも最初からできることってチャレン
ジって言いませんからねだからこそ
精神的につまずいちゃった時にはできる
ことやあるものに目を向けるという意識が
大切かなと思います続いてプログラミング
学習でつまずいた時の対策5つ目が
モチベーションを保工夫をするということ
ですこれはメンタル的につまずいちゃう前
の予防策を取っておくってイメージですね
メッセージ紹介するとジャバ太郎さん私は
自分のなりたい理想像をひたすらイメージ
して乗り越えましたマイホームさんからも
私はなぜ今それをやるのかという目標を
明確にすることが
諦めない逃げないことにつながると思って
いますということですねこの目標を意識
するって何事においても大事だなと思って
いて実は僕も1日の初めに手帳の最初に
書いてある今後の目標を眺めるということ
を行っていますこういう行動を習慣にして
毎日の生活に取り込んじゃうっていうのも
おすすめですね続いて深緑さんからの
コメントです25年経つとJavaは
レガシーだよねと言われたりもすると
やる気がなくなっちゃうのでまだまだ
あらゆる場所で活用されてるとか
バージョンアップされている情報に触れる
とポジティブになれると感じましたそう
ですね今やってる自分の勉強が
将来必ず役に立つんだっていう意義みたい
なものが感じられるとモチベーションにも
つながりますよね続いてまた別のでの対策
方法を紹介しますプログラミング学習で
つまずいた時の対策6つ目は勉強の負担を
減らすというものですさっきはポジティブ
を保つための工夫でしたが
反対にネガティブになっちゃうきっかけを
減らすという工夫も大切だったりします
メッセージ紹介すると
CHRさんいちいちパソコンを立ち上げて
開発者ツールを立ち上げてというのが面倒
な時もありますそんな時はセカチャンの
Java動画で
菅原さんが動かすプログラムを見て学んで
いました私のような
IT未経験の初学者ほどコマンドや開発者
ツールに抵抗があると思うのでそこの
ハードルが下がったらいいなほんとそう
ですよね最初ツールになれるまでって結構
大変ですもんねそして
ザフ動画さんであってますかね間違って
たらごめんなさい実装機会のない状態での
学習が悩ましいですね私はJAVA7から
8とアップグレードでゴールドを維持して
きて次は11にアップグレードしようかと
思っているのですがどうしても解決でき
ない
IDEのエラーに阻まれリアルで実でき
ないので
参考書を機械的に読むしかなく本業は
プログラマーではないのでこの辺りで
諦めようかと思っていますということで
いくら勉強したいと思ってもやっぱり開発
環境が整わないと勉強を続けていこうって
いうモチベーションは湧きにくいのかなと
思います続いてこちらのメッセージ私は
インテージ派なのですが
初めて触った時には感動しました先生の
動画にエクリプスの丁寧な導入動画がある
のでこのコメントをご覧の方はぜひご視聴
くださいということで紹介ありがとう
ございますそうですねJava開発でよく
使われるエクリプスについては
導入動画や便利な機能をまとめた紹介動画
作ってあるのでもし興味がある人は後で見
てみてくださいそしてここまでいろんな
対策方法を紹介してきましたが続いて最後
ですプログラミング学習でつまずいた時の
対策7つ目が勉強仲間を見つけるという
ものですやっぱり一人で勉強を続けていく
のは大変な部分もあるということでこちら
ユタマロさんからコミュニティで同じ勉強
をしている人を探すというメッセージを
いただきましたそれからちょっとこれは
仲間とは違うかもしれませんがまさに
1403さんモチベが低下した時は
ファイザーでスキルチェックしてましたと
いうことで自分一人の視点じゃなくて客観
的な視点を入れるというのも一つ
モチベーションにつながる方法かなと思い
ます僕自身もこのセカチャンでいただく
コメントにはもう本当にエネルギーを
もらってるんですね
改めて人って人から元気をもらえるんだな
というのを身に染みて感じているのでこれ
からも皆さんの声を動画に反映させて
もらいながらみんなで一緒に頑張っていけ
たらいいなと思っていますというわけで
ここまで勉強でつまずいた時の対策方法
いくつか紹介してきましたが今回最後に
紹介したのがこちらですシマさんから頂い
たメッセージですね私は新人研修で
Java言語のサブコースを担当しており
ます生徒さんのソースレビューを行う中で
よくお伝えしていることが物事には
才能やセンス文系理系の出身などで技術が
大きく左右されるものが多くありますが
プログラミング学習においては
センスの違いはあれど論理的な思考力を
補えば
才能に関係なく技術を習得できるという
ことです実際に研修の現場でも研修期間中
に文系出身者が情報系出身者を
技術的に上回ることも珍しくありません
学習のモチベーションとして自分には無理
かもって悩まないように意識をすることも
大切なのかなと感じた次第ですということ
で同じ
格子仲間としてのメッセージありがとう
ございましたもう本当にその通りだなぁと
思っていてよく新人検証なんかやってると
もう自分文系だからどうせダメだって考え
てる人結構多いんですけど決してそうじゃ
ないんですよねこういう人って文系だから
ダメなんじゃなくて自分でダメって
思い込んじゃってるからダメなんです
せっかく伸びる可能性があっても自分で蓋
をしちゃってたらなかなか伸びていかない
ですよねだからこそもう無理矢理にでも胸
を張って自分なら絶対できるって信じ込む
ところから是非スタートしてみてください
はいというわけで今回はプログラミング
学習でつまずいた時の対策7選という
テーマでお話ししてきました僕だけじゃ
なくてたくさんのJavaエンジニアの人
たちこれからプログラミングを身に
つけようと頑張る皆さんのことを応援して
います
是非今回の動画
参考にしてもらいつつこれからもぜひ一緒
に頑張っていきましょうもし今回の動画が
良かった参考になったという人はこの動画
を他の人にも見てもらえるように
是非いいねやコメントチャンネル登録をし
てもらえると嬉しいですそれではまた次の
動画で会いましょうありがとうございまし
た
[音楽]
5.0 / 5 (0 votes)